Business Context and Reporting Period
Company: Advanced Micro Devices, Inc. (AMD)
Filing Type: Form 8-K (Current Report)
Date: April 29, 2016
Event: Completion of the sale of majority equity interests in two subsidiaries to form joint ventures with affiliates of Nantong Fujitsu Microelectronics Co., Ltd. (NFME).
Key Financial Metrics
- Transaction Value: Approximately $436 million.
- Sale Price (85% Interest): Approximately $371 million (excluding purchase price adjustments).
- Net Cash Proceeds: Approximately $320 million (after taxes and customary expenses).
- Ownership Structure Post-Transaction: NFME affiliates own 85%; AMD subsidiaries retain 15%.
- Assets Sold: Majority equity in AMD Technologies (China) Co., Ltd. and Advanced Micro Devices Export Sdn. Bhd.
Material Changes
The filing reports the finalization of an agreement originally dated October 15, 2015. The primary material change is the divestiture of majority control in the specified Chinese and Malaysian entities, converting them into joint ventures. The purchase price remains subject to post-closing adjustments as defined in the Equity Interest Purchase Agreement.
Guidance, Outlook, and Risks
Management Commentary: The Company issued a press release (Exhibit 99.1) and a document detailing the accounting treatment of the joint ventures (Exhibit 99.2) on the date of completion.
Risks/Contingencies: The final consideration is subject to post-closing adjustments. The filing explicitly states that the information provided in Item 7.01 (including exhibits) is furnished and not "filed" for purposes of Section 18 of the Exchange Act, limiting liability and incorporation by reference.
